Programs and services for adults with mental illness/psychiatric disorders.
Activities of Daily Living
- 12 week program teaching healthy living options; nutrition, cooking, budgeting and money management.
Art Program
- Art instruction in a safe and supportive environment.
- Class times depending on classes selected.
Life Skills Initiatives
- Programs teaching interpersonal skills to assist individuals in managing their lives more effectively.
- Life Skills - 16 weeks, Monday to Friday 9 a.m. - noon.
- Initiatives - 8 weeks, Monday to Thursday 9 a.m. - noon.
Mental Health Support Group
- Drop-in support group with a staff facilitator, where members can share their thoughts and feelings about personal issues in a safe supportive environment.
Monday and Thursday 1:30 p.m. - 3:30 p.m.
Occupational and Leisure Skills and Creative Arts programs
- Multi-activity programs promoting skill development in a supportive setting.
- Therapeutic arts and crafts, interpersonal and living skills and community outings.
- Three mornings or afternoons per week.
Resource Avtivity Centre
- Support and direction in times of need, recreational activities, community outings and other support services, including free clothing bank, telephone messaging services and volunteer opportunities for clients.
